☐ Step 7 — Wiki role grants. Verify plugin authors hold only the Contributor role on the Fennwick Docs wiki. Admin and Steward roles stay with the Tollgate ceremony officers. Confirm the role matrix export matches the signed manifest before sealing. Once sealed, the Steward account can only be restored with the recovery passphrase recorded below.

unlock words, fawig-bagef: olidor-holir-istox-holath-tamys-quenion-giliel

Account Recovery — Circuit Breaker Notes (weekly eng sync)

When the Fernwick identity upstream starts timing out, the breaker in recovery-svc trips after 12 consecutive failures and holds open for 90 seconds. During that window, account recovery requests queue locally rather than hammering Fernwick. Do not manually reset the breaker unless the Fernwick status board shows green for five minutes. If the queue exceeds 500 entries, page the on-call and drain via the admin console. The console unlock requires the recovery passphrase below.

strongbox words: olimir-tamael

Vendor note for plugin authors: tax-rate lookups in Ledgerpine are backed by a cache fronting the Quillrate feed, refreshed every six hours under our vendor SLA. Plugins must not bypass the cache or call Quillrate endpoints directly; doing so violates the agreement and will get your integration rate-limited. Treat cached rates as authoritative within the refresh window, and surface the rate timestamp in any user-facing total. Stale-rate reports or SLA questions about the Quillrate integration should be sent here.

pager mailbox: casix@tolvaqsys.internal

# Settings: log sampling for the Yammerjay service
#
# Welcome aboard! Yammerjay is absurdly chatty, so we sample
# hard. Keep error_rate at 1.0 — we never drop errors. The
# info_rate of 0.02 is tuned; don't bump it without asking
# the platform folks, or storage costs spike fast. Sampling
# decisions get journaled for audits. The journal writes to
# the telemetry database, connecting with the string below.

warehouse DSN: cockroachdb://holvan_svc:viOKuRy@db-3e1a.plorvaforge.corp:5432/istius